I refer to the letters Don't insult the Islamic authorities ... and Islamic authorities getting out of hand.
I was much intrigued by Mustapha Mahidin’s response to Omnu Martin’s pertinent piece on the Islamic authorities’ emboldened display of arrogance and belligerence as they ride roughshod over one and all, be they Muslims or non-Muslims.
Although he concedes that the Islamic authorities oftentimes have agendas that are not in the best interests of Islam or its followers, he appears to be content in remaining silent, accepting the status quo and doing nothing about it.
I would suggest to Mustapha Mahidin and other decent Muslims that as Islam is far more important than the individuals serving it and it is high time that they take steps to denounce and rein in over -zealous Islamic leaders and their counterparts who clearly do not believe that Islam is a peaceful, forgiving, loving and people-friendly religion to be admired and respected.
Given what we all know of the senseless wars that have been engineered and fought in the name of religion in the past and the countless numbers of innocent people that have perished because of it, it is imperative that we don’t turn back the clock by allowing religious deviants to take us there.
It is a fact of life that when there is an oversupply of a particular type of tradesmen, over-servicing is bound to occur in that trade. In the same way that an oversupply of lawyers can only adversely lead to more litigations and a surfeit of surgeons can only lead to more patients being put under
the knife, an excess of religious scholars will surely lead to more religious controversy and strife because of the powers of vested interests.
As peace-loving citizens of the world, let us, the followers of all religions, unite in condemning acts of violence, destruction and atrocities towards innocent people by perpetrators of all creeds, denominations and nationalities.
Let us all also unite in condemning those corrupt and unscrupulous politicians and their religious partners whose stock in trade is the manipulation of religion to their own political advantage.
Let us all act now. Malaysia is too precious a country to be brought down by complacency and inertia on the part of the rakyat.
